Output 3a94f32614b545e428bbe773543a48bdaee1ed42f289ad3e2e560682b7d75d22:3

value
138358
script pubkey
OP_0 OP_PUSHBYTES_20 ddf9e66e8c0db04e2b2a5412e578a0f29382ddf4
address
bc1qmhu7vm5vpkcyu2e22sfw279q72fc9h05dwx5f7
transaction
3a94f32614b545e428bbe773543a48bdaee1ed42f289ad3e2e560682b7d75d22